Trends in Patient Characteristics and Outcomes of Coronary Artery Bypass Grafting in the 2000 to 2012 Medicare Population
The authors reviewed the Medicare database to analyze the trends in CABG surgery within this population over a 12-year period. Trends in the Medicare population included the following:
- CABG volume decreased by 46%.
- An increasing percentage of CABGs were with fewer grafts (<2).
- ITA use increased from 76% to 89%.
- Comorbidites increased over time.
- The risk-adjusted mortality decreased by 27%.
